The Canadian Alcohol Policy Evaluation project: Findings from a review of provincial and territorial alcohol policies.

Abstract

INTRODUCTION

Effective alcohol control measures can prevent and reduce alcohol-related harms at the population level. This study aims to evaluate implementation of alcohol policies across 11 evidence-based domains in Canada's 13 jurisdictions.

METHODS

The Canadian Alcohol Policy Evaluation project assessed all provinces and territories on 11 evidence-based domains weighted for scope and effectiveness. A scoring rubric was developed with policy and practice indicators and peer-reviewed by international experts. The 2017 data were collected from publicly-available regulatory documents, validated by government officials, and independently scored by team members.

RESULTS

The average score for alcohol policy implementation across Canadian provinces and territories was 43.8%; Ontario had the highest (63.9%) and Northwest Territories the lowest (38.4%) jurisdictional scores. Only six of 11 policy domains had average scores above 50% with Monitoring and Reporting scoring the highest (62.8%) and Health and Safety Messaging the lowest (25.7%). A 2017 provincial/territorial current best practice score of 86.6% was calculated taking account of the highest scores for any individual policy indicators implemented in at least one jurisdiction across the country.

DISCUSSION AND CONCLUSIONS

Most of the evidence-based alcohol policies assessed by the Canadian Alcohol Policy Evaluation project were not implemented across Canadian provinces and territories as of 2017, and many provinces showed declining scores since 2012. However, the majority of policies assessed have been implemented in at least one jurisdiction. Improved alcohol policies to reduce related harm are therefore achievable and could be implemented consistently across Canada.

摘要

引言

有效的酒精控制措施可以预防和减少人群层面的酒精相关伤害。本研究旨在评估加拿大 13 个司法管辖区中 11 个基于证据的领域的酒精政策实施情况。

方法

加拿大酒精政策评估项目评估了所有省份和地区在 11 个基于证据的领域的情况,这些领域的范围和有效性都进行了加权。制定了一个评分细则,其中包含政策和实践指标,并由国际专家进行了同行评议。2017 年的数据来自公开的监管文件,由政府官员进行验证,并由团队成员进行独立评分。

结果

加拿大各省和地区的酒精政策实施平均得分为 43.8%;安大略省得分最高(63.9%),西北地区得分最低(38.4%)。只有 11 个政策领域中的 6 个平均得分超过 50%,其中监测和报告得分最高(62.8%),健康和安全信息传递得分最低(25.7%)。考虑到全国至少一个司法管辖区实施的任何个别政策指标的最高得分,计算出 2017 年省级/地区当前最佳实践得分为 86.6%。

讨论与结论

截至 2017 年,加拿大酒精政策评估项目评估的大多数基于证据的酒精政策并未在加拿大各省和地区实施,自 2012 年以来,许多省份的得分呈下降趋势。然而,大多数评估的政策已经在至少一个司法管辖区实施。因此,可以实施改进的酒精政策以减少相关伤害,并且可以在加拿大各地一致实施。
